Transaction 9886840236e93da2f0d06b73d048fb0d55ad3a8aea7c9086a61bb3422114adea
1 Input
1 Output
-
9886840236e93da2f0d06b73d048fb0d55ad3a8aea7c9086a61bb3422114adea:0
- value
- 14028392
- script pubkey
- OP_0 OP_PUSHBYTES_32 08a84531916be348e74552f335f750491b65acdab2137720a56568219636fb3c
- address
- bc1qpz5y2vv3d0353e692tenta6sfydkttx6kgfhwg99v45zr93klv7qjeq9rl